Example A1.

Demonstrating SQL data and SDATA collections. Program loading the data  from a SQL SELECT statement  and store them in a SDATA collection. The just print the static data collection.

REM 
REM Data to SDATA Collection
REM 

print "Loading name from database to internal collection."
Cursor DATA1, "select top 20 id,name where type='S' from sysobjects order by name"
foreach DATA1
   sdata names [DATA1.name]
endforeach DATA1

print ""
print "Column name:"
Foreach names
   print [names.Item]
EndForeach names

halt

Example A2

Demonstrating CURSOR, EOD(), FETCH, sql(), REST and the fetching data without the FOREACH…ENDFOREACH loop 

REM Data count loop
Cursor DATA1, "select top 20 id,name from sysobjects order by name"
let row=0
let tms=0
REM loop
dataloop1:
fetch DATA1
If EOD("DATA1") Then
   GoTo exitloop
EndIf

let row=row+1
let msg= str(row)+": "+sql([DATA1.id])+", "+sql([DATA1.name])
print msg

GoTo dataloop1

exitloop:
REM end loop
print "***EOD****"
let tms=tms+1
If (tms = 1) Then
  reset DATA1
  GoTo dataloop1
EndIf

Example - A3

Demonstrating long strings and remarks 

REM Long string code
let a=10 ' set the value 10 to variable a
let ss=">>>

select id,name,type from sysobjects "+"

where 1=1"

print ss

Example - A4

Demonstrating GOSUB…RETURN statements 

REM GOSUB...RETURN Test
REM
print "This is a GOSUB...RETURN EXAMPLE"
let tms=0
gosub pointA 'points A,B,C
gosub pointD 'point D
assert tms = 4

HALT

REM This is the point C
pointA:
print "Welcome to pointA"
let tms=tms+1
gosub pointB

Return

REM This is the point C
pointB:
print "Welcome to pointB"
let tms=tms+1
gosub pointC

Return

REM This is the point C
pointC:
print "Welcome to pointC"
let tms=tms+1

Return

REM This is the point D
pointD:
print "Welcome to pointD"
let tms=tms+1

Return

Example - A5

Demonstrating the Data functions library

REM test program for DateFunctions library
REM
REM
let d=jtod("2010-12-31") 'YYYY-MM-DD

print "Date Functions:"
print "..............."
print "date=" + d
if not(isdate(d)) Then
    print "NOT A VALID DATE"
else
    print "VALID DATE"
endif
print "Today=" + date()
print "Today in japan=" + dtoj(date())
print "Day=" + day(d) + "    +1=" + num(day(d)) + 1
print "Year=" + year(d) + ",   month="+month(d)+",    day="+day(d)

print ""
print "Time Functions:"
print "..............."
print "Time=" + time()
print "Hour=" + hour(time())
print "Minute=" + minute(time())
print "Second=" + second(time())

halt
